Latest Patents
Horikawa's latest patents include the following:
1. **Optimization function generation apparatus, optimization function generation method, and program** - This technology provides a method for creating an optimization function aimed at solving a bandwidth allocation plan problem. It determines bandwidths to be allocated for various paths under specific constraints. The optimization function relates to a variable representing a quantum state. The technology features an input setting unit that establishes a set of paths, edges, maximum bandwidth, and required bandwidth for each path. It also includes an optimization function creation unit that generates the optimization function based on the input data.
2. **Device and method for sequential posture identification and autonomic function information acquisition** - This invention involves a wearable device that includes an accelerometer and a biological sensor. The device measures acceleration and biological signal information from the subject. It extracts feature data over predetermined periods and utilizes machine learning to generate identification models for dynamic and static activities. The results allow for the identification of the subject's posture and activity, linking them to the biological signal information.
